script peliagudo para inutil, jeje
Gracias
y que tienes hasta ahora?
el planteamiento
esto y nada es lo mismo
set /a archivo=%1
echo Nombre del archivo a eliminar
set /p archivo=
con esto me dice que falta operando
quiero mover un archivo a este directorio:
@echo off
cls
set /a archivo=%1
echo nombre del archivo a eliminar
set /p archivo=
move %archivo% %%1 c:\pepa
Cita de: Towandy en 20 Febrero 2012, 18:53 PM
script peliagudo para inutil, jeje
Gracias
No te rindas, El script es fácil
Aunque no me queda claro con que intención usas el parámetro %1 con el comando Move, creo que lo que intentaste hacer es esto:
@echo off
If exist %1 (move %1 "c:\pepa\") ELSE (
echo nombre del archivo a eliminar
set /p archivo=
move %archivo% "c:\pepa\"
)
Cita de: Towandy en 20 Febrero 2012, 19:44 PM
con esto me dice que falta operando
set /a archivo=%1
"Set /A" es para realizar operaciones. Además te iba a dar error por el parámetro...
Para setear usa "SET"
Saludos
Muchas gracias por la respuesta, ¡si lo tenía, me he pasado la tarde borrando y empezando de cero de distintas maneras! ¿Algún truco? Seguro que seguir dedicando las pocas horas que me quedan al día entre el curro y las clases.